Output 62540c535bc9551531cd7d94f4102b60e708f713e177724485813b16d9d38515:23

value
19370589
script pubkey
OP_0 OP_PUSHBYTES_20 fd43d1ec5351e8ebdce8e75626022c9e7bc49a52
address
bc1ql4parmzn285whh8guatzvq3vneaufxjjvkd4s7
transaction
62540c535bc9551531cd7d94f4102b60e708f713e177724485813b16d9d38515
spent
true